Request InfoPicoQuant GmbHPicoQuant GmbH has introduced updated data acquisition software for its PicoHarp 300 time-correlated single-photon-counting system. Version 2.2 provides driver support for the 64-bit versions of Windows Vista. It also supports control for further monochromator models, permitting the automated recording of time-resolved emission spectra. Time spans in time-tagged mode are virtually unlimited if software processing is done in 64-bit numbers.
